Growing Hollingdean volunteers are a mixed bunch of locals – with different backgrounds, ages and experience with growing! We get together regularly to look after the fruit and nut trees in our green spaces, plant wildflowers for biodiversity, and help out with events to support people to grow food and flowers. Whilst some people are regulars, others come when they can, and as well as all the green things – it’s also about growing a community and looking out for each other.
